The Reality Of Low Pay After College

An article at Inquisitor.com discusses the jarring difference between job entry requirements and entry level pay.  Technical jobs often require a startling amount of experience for $10-12 per hour pay.  

Worst Paying College Degrees: Surviving Student Loans 

 

Article:  Most people nowadays know that one of the worst paying college degrees includes those like a Liberal Arts college degree. With unemployment rates so high, what people don’t realize that many positions requiring four year business, marketing, or technology college degrees pay a starting wage of $10 to $12 an hour, or pay solely on commission. Another critical factor is that people don’t know how to survive the aftermath of receiving one of these worst paying college degrees.

The startling admission from the author in the third paragraph should cause parents to fear for their children.  High school counselors are amazingly oblivious to the potential disaster caused by choosing various degrees, the loans involved and the low rate of pay that is often the result.  Rule of thumb to consider is the school debt crisis is now a political crisis, so education counselors will probably avoid discussing the matter as much as possible.
